Verixyz Agent

The Verixyz Agent is the entry point into the Verixyz framework.

A Verixyz Agent is an implementation of an Agent using a plugin architecture. This architecture allows Verixyz to be modular, scale well and play nicely with the vast array of standards in the verifiable data space.
